Levocetirizine (5mg)
Allergic rhinitis (seasonal/perennial) symptoms such as sneezing, runny/blocked nose, itchy/watery eyes; urticaria (hives) and other allergic skin conditions with itching
Cetirizine is a second-generation antihistamine that selectively blocks H1 histamine receptors. This reduces allergy symptoms like itching, sneezing, runny nose and hives with relatively less sedation than older antihistamines.
Oral tablet. Usually taken once daily; may be taken with or without food. Swallow with water; take at the same time each day. Dose may need adjustment in kidney impairment—use as advised by a doctor.

May cause sleepiness in some people—avoid driving or operating machinery if affected. Use with caution in kidney disease (dose adjustment may be needed) and in severe liver impairment. Caution in people with urinary retention/prostatic enlargement. Stop and seek medical help if allergic reaction occurs. Not meant for acute anaphylaxis.

A substitute contains the same active ingredient (salt), in the same strength, as Okacet Tablet. The medicine inside is the same — the brand name, manufacturer and price are what differ.
All medicines sold in India, branded or generic, must meet the quality standards set by the national drug regulator (CDSCO). A lower price does not mean lower quality.
Please confirm with your doctor or pharmacist before switching brands — they will check that the strength and form match your prescription.
